Paving Project to Begin today on KY 181 in Muhlenberg County
Work scheduled to last for about a week
MADISONVILLE, Ky. (June 04, 2025) – A contractor for the Kentucky Transportation Cabinet plans to begin paving operations this week along a section of KY 181 (Greenville Road) in Muhlenberg County, between Henry Lane (5.8 mile point) and the Carter Creek Bridge (11.8 mp). This is the area where crews have been replacing cross drains in preparation for the application of new asphalt.
Milling work is planned for today, Wednesday, June 4, with paving scheduled to begin tomorrow. Once paving begins, the project is expected to be completed within a week.
During paving, motorists should expect a one lane road with alternating traffic patterns controlled by flaggers.
